Daughter is 15. anorexic bmi 13.8. took her to counseling.. won't talk or listen to anything. yells i should give up b/c she won't gain weight. advice?

Do not give up: Your daughter needs to be hospitalized in a facility that can treat her anorexia. She is in a serious state and will not agree to treatment on her own so hospitalization will have to be involuntary. Do not hesitate to get her into proper care.
